Smith Pauley Announces Merger with Rehan Law Firm of Sioux City

Smith Pauley LLP of Omaha has announced its merger with Rehan Law Firm, based in Sioux City, Iowa. The merger, effective July 1, 2023, will deliver greatly expanded services and opportunities for clients of both firms.

Rehan Law Firm’s founding attorney and owner, Bob Rehan, is a pillar of the Sioux City community and widely respected throughout Iowa for his expertise in real estate law, title reviews, and mediation.

The merger further solidifies Smith Pauley’s reputation as a trusted leader in the legal field with a growing geographic footprint across the Midwest, as well as an expanding offering of legal services, said Dan Pauley, a partner with Smith Pauley.

“This will prove to be a historic day for Smith Pauley, Rehan Law Firm and most importantly, the clients we serve,” Pauley said.

Rehan shared Pauley’s excitement for the merger, noting that it represents an investment in the future of the Omaha and Sioux City communities.

“Smith Pauley shares my unwavering commitment to clients and their needs,” Rehan said. “We both understand the legal profession is about helping people, and that includes their families, businesses and communities.”

With the merger, Smith Pauley’s clients will have access to attorneys experienced in corporate law, mergers and acquisitions, premier estate planning, real estate law, mediation, intellectual property, banking, title reviews, venture capital and growth, family law, civil litigation, and more.

Headquartered in Omaha and serving clients across the state and region, Smith Pauley formed in 2022 and is comprised of attorneys from the former Smith Slusky and several other like-minded attorneys who joined the firm. Smith Pauley and its 24 attorneys pride themselves on being a disruptive force in the field of law by offering the highest level of consultative service to clients. They’re also dedicated to a system of transparency for everyone on their team and don’t employ the historic pyramid model of staffing and compensation in law.
